    A Deer of Nine Colors (Chinese: 九色鹿; pinyin: Jiǔ Sè Lù) is a story based on the Buddhish Jataka tale. In 1981, it was adapted into an animated film of the same name by Shanghai Animation Film Studio. It is also referred to as "The Nine Colored Deer."
